📚 Vehicle History
Brand Heritage
Leyland Tractors:
Leyland was a significant British tractor manufacturer with a long history of producing robust and practical agricultural machinery.
Model Evolution
300 Series:
The 344 was part of Leyland's 300 series range, which saw various updates and variations over its production life.
Production
Production Period:
The Leyland 300 series tractors were produced from the late 1960s into the 1970s. The 344 was a popular model within this series.
Manufacturing Location:
Primarily manufactured in the United Kingdom.
